Transaction 758cc8f994f7aab46ca057293364167f239bf3d9d816e83f23aa32f2d7b77bbe

1 Input
2 Outputs
  • 758cc8f994f7aab46ca057293364167f239bf3d9d816e83f23aa32f2d7b77bbe:0
  • value  6651346
    address  33ywJJ3ci5puzasihfyVZvsy5sVZCWiNvk
  • 758cc8f994f7aab46ca057293364167f239bf3d9d816e83f23aa32f2d7b77bbe:1
  • value  3135508
    address  3Hzx81faWNQUrTdQUBTnbawCa5qSabYELp